import os, time, threading
from taskcoachlib.filesystem import base
class FilesystemPollerNotifier(base.NotifierBase, threading.Thread):
def __init__(self):
super(FilesystemPollerNotifier, self).__init__()
self.lock = threading.RLock()
self.cancelled = False
self.evt = threading.Event()
self.setDaemon(True)
self.start()
def setFilename(self, filename):
self.lock.acquire()
try:
super(FilesystemPollerNotifier, self).setFilename(filename)
finally:
self.lock.release()
def run(self):
try:
while not self.cancelled:
self.lock.acquire()
try:
if self._filename and os.path.exists(self._filename):
stamp = os.stat(self._filename).st_mtime
if stamp > self.stamp:
self.stamp = stamp
self.onFileChanged()
finally:
self.lock.release()
self.evt.wait(10)
except TypeError:
pass
def stop(self):
self.cancelled = True
self.evt.set()
self.join()
def onFileChanged(self):
raise NotImplementedError
